Tips for planning a destination wedding

A destination wedding can be a dream come true, combining a memorable vacation with a special celebration. However, planning a wedding in an unfamiliar location can also come with unique challenges. Here are some tips for planning a destination wedding:

  1. Research the location: When choosing a destination for your wedding, consider factors like the weather, local attractions, and the availability of vendors. It's also important to research the marriage requirements in the country or state where you plan to get married.
  2. Hire a local wedding planner: A local wedding planner can be invaluable in helping you navigate the challenges of planning a wedding in an unfamiliar location. They can help you find local vendors, coordinate logistics, and provide advice on the best places to stay and visit in the area.
  3. Consider your guests: Keep in mind that your guests will also be traveling to your destination wedding, so it's important to choose a location that is easily accessible and affordable. Consider providing travel and accommodation recommendations to make the planning process easier for your guests.
  4. Plan for the unexpected: When planning a destination wedding, it's important to be prepared for unexpected challenges, like inclement weather or last-minute vendor cancellations. Have backup plans in place and be flexible to adjust your plans as needed.
  5. Make it a memorable experience: A destination wedding is not only about the wedding day itself, but also about creating a memorable experience for you and your guests. Consider organizing activities like a welcome party, group excursions, or even a post-wedding brunch to make the most of your time in the destination.

Planning a destination wedding can be a daunting task, but with the right preparation and mindset, it can be an unforgettable experience. Remember to prioritize the things that matter most to you and your partner, and don't be afraid to ask for help along the way. With a little bit of planning and a lot of love, your destination wedding can be a dream come true.
